Types of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:

Professional installers are proficient in managing a range of cat door types and installation places. This versatility is another crucial advantage of hiring an expert.

Here are some common kinds of cat doors and places installers can deal with:

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are basic, cost-efficient doors with a flexible flap that the cat presses through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ors need the cat to wear a magnetic collar, preventing undesirable animals from getting in.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and secure and sophisticated alternatives, reading your cat's microchip to permit entry just to your pet, staying out stray animals and preserving home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ation location.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into numerous kinds of wood doors, consisting of solid core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ass needs specialized abilities and tools. Specialists can securely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, guaranteeing structural stability and a tidy finish.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, frequently resulting in basements or garages. This needs competence in wall building and framing.Outdoor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or sliding glass doors, typically by replacing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, permitting ventilation while supplying p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:

The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ending on several factors:
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ors like microchip designs may have a slightly greater installation cost due to their intricacy.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is normally more complex and may cost more than setting up in a basic wooden door.Intricacy of the Job: If modifications to the door frame or surrounding structure are needed, this can increase the overall c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ending upon their experience, place, and local market value.
It's always best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before proceeding, outlining all expenses involved.
